Each week, members of the Great Pop Culture Debate panel — Eric Rezsnyak, Brett Chin, Curtis Creekmore, and Kai Nessett-Chin — will critique the looks from the mainstage of the first season of “Canada’s Drag Race” (you can watch it weekly on WoW Presents Plus, or on Crave TV in Canada). A “toot” is a thumbs up, a “boot” is a thumbs down, a “shoot” is an exceptionally good look, and a “poot” is an exceptionally BAD look. Now you know how it works!

Here’s this week episode — the runway theme was “Not My First Time,” in which the queens had to upgrade one of the looks they first wore as a baby drag queen. Check back weekly for new episodes, and feel free to drop a comment on this episode below!
